Log:
2007-04-20  Hristian Kirtchev  <kirtchev@adacore.com>
	    Ed Schonberg  <schonberg@adacore.com>
	    Robert Dewar  <dewar@adacore.com>
	    Javier Miranda  <miranda@adacore.com>

	* sem_res.ads, sem_res.adb (Process_Allocator): Do not propagate the
	chain of coextensions when an allocator serves as the root of such a
	chain.
	(Propagate_Coextensions): Remove the test for the root being an
	allocator.
	(Resolve_Allocator): Add condition to ensure that all future decoration
	occurs on an allocator node. Add processing and cleanup for static
	coextensions.
	(Valid_Conversion): If the operand type is the limited view of a
	class-wide type, use the non-limited view is available to determine
	legality of operation.
	(Ambiguous_Character): move to spec, for use elsewhere.
	(Ambiguous_Character): Handle Wide_Wide_Character in Ada 2005 mode
	(Resolve_Range): Diagnose properly an ambiguous range whose bounds are
	character literals.
	(Resolve_Arithmetic_Op): Call Activate_Division_Check instead of setting
	Do_Division_Check flag explicitly.
	(Resolve_Actuals): If the actual is of a synchronized type, and the
	formal is of the corresponding record type, this is a call to a
	primitive operation of the type, that is declared outside of the type;
	the actual must be unchecked-converted to the type of the actual
	(Resolve_Call): Kill all current values for any subprogram call if
	flag Suppress_Value_Tracking_On_Call is set.
	(Resolve_Type_Conversion): Generate error message the the operand
	or target of interface conversions come from a limited view.
	(Check_Infinite_Recursion): Ignore generated calls
	(Check_Allocator_Discrim_Accessibility): New procedure for checking
	that an expression that constrains an access discriminant in an
	allocator does not denote an object with a deeper level than the
	allocator's access type.
	(Resolve_Allocator): In the case of an allocator initialized by an
	aggregate of a discriminated type, check that associations for any
	access discriminants satisfy accessibility requirements by calling
	Check_Allocator_Discrim_Accessibility.
	(Resolve_Equality_Op): Handle comparisons of anonymous access to
	subprogram types in the same fashion as other anonymous access types.
	(Resolve_Concatenation_Arg): Remove initial character '\' in an error
	message that is not a continuation message.
	(Resolve_Type_Conversion): Add missing support for conversion to
	interface type.
	(Resolve_Actuals): Introduce a transient scope around the call if an
	actual is a call to a function returning a limited type, because the
	resulting value must be finalized after the call.
	(Resolve_Actuals): If the call was given in prefix notations, check
	whether an implicit 'Access reference or implicit dereference must be
	added to make the actual conform to the controlling formal.
